DigitalOcean
Digital Ocean is a cloud infrastructure provider that offers cloud services to help businesses scale and grow. One of its key features is Spaces, an object storage service that's perfect for storing and serving large amounts of unstructured data like images, videos, and backups. For instance, a mobile app developer could use Digital Ocean Spaces to store user-generated content like photos and videos.

What are the differences between Google Cloud (GCP) and Amazon S3?
I have discovered that Amazon S3 and Google Cloud Storage, while both being cloud storage services, have notable differences. Amazon S3 offers superior integration with other Amazon Web Services products, making it a more seamless choice for those already invested in the AWS ecosystem. It also provides better versioning support, allowing for easier recovery of older versions of files. Conversely, Google Cloud Storage shines in its pricing model and network speed. It uses a pay-as-you-go structure which can be more cost-effective for smaller businesses or individual users. Additionally, Google's global network infrastructure often results in faster data transfer speeds. Both platforms are robust and reliable but choosing between them may depend on specific needs like budget constraints, speed requirements or compatibility with existing systems.

What are the differences between DigitalOcean and Amazon S3?
By comparing these 2 services, I find that Amazon S3 and DigitalOcean are fundamentally different services within the cloud computing sphere. Amazon S3, part of Amazon Web Services (AWS), is a scalable object storage service for data archiving, backup and recovery, web applications, analytics, and more. It's designed to deliver 99.999999999% durability and scale past trillions of objects worldwide.
On the other hand, DigitalOcean provides cloud server infrastructure with a focus on simplicity and developer-friendly environments. It offers scalable compute platforms with add-on storage, security, and monitoring capabilities. While you can store data on DigitalOcean, it doesn't provide the same extensive object storage service as Amazon S3.
In essence, while both offer cloud-based services, Amazon S3 is more about data storage and management, whereas DigitalOcean focuses on providing cloud servers for running applications.
